Well here is what I currently have:

97 GT block bored .20
forged internals (9.5:1)
MMR stage 3 PI heads
CMS stage 3 blower cams
edelbrock port matched victor jr manifold
10% od pulley
complete 8 rib setup
Vortech V2 SQ trim
Paxton fmic
power pipe
bolt ons
This is through a built auto w/ high stall converter as well


I was originally going to go right for the T trim upgrade..but do you think with enough boost and the right pulley size I can hit atleast 500rwhp with my SQ trim? If so, what 8 rib pulley size blower pulley should I be looking at? I have read that the SQ trim pretty much reaches its peak at about 16psi
